Qt常用基本数据类型

 

类型名称 注释 备注
qint8 signed char 有符号8位数据类型
qint16 signed short 有符号16位数据类型
qint32 signed int 有符号32位数据类型
qint64 long long int 或(__int64) 有符号64位数据类型
qintptr qint32 或 qint64 指针类型,用于带符号整型。 (32位系统为qint32、64位系统为qint64)
qlonglong long long int 或(__int64) 和qint64定义一样
qptrdiff qint32 或 qint64 表示指针差异的整型。32位系统为qint32、64位系统为qint64
qreal double 除非配置了-qreal float选项,否则默认为double
quint8 unsigned char 无符号8位数据类型
quint16 unsigned short 无符号16位数据类型
quint32 unsigned int 无符号32位数据类型
quint64 unsigned long long int 或 (unsigned __int64) 无符号64位数据类型,Windows中定义为unsigned __int64
quintptr quint32 或 quint64 指针类型,用于无符号整型。32位系统为quint32、64位系统为quint64
qulonglong unsigned long long int 或 (unsigned __int64) 和quint64定义一样
uchar unsigned char 无符号字符类型
uint unsigned int 无符号整型
ulong unsigned long 无符号长整型
ushort unsigned short 无符号短整型
posted @ 2020-09-21 23:30  补码  阅读(3113)  评论(0编辑  收藏  举报